Enter the Dragon / John Saxon Photo-Film (2006)
Carl Fox Carl Fox
13 subscribers
788 views
0

 Published On Feb 13, 2021

Photo-film from the UK martial arts show Seni in 2006. Originally shown before the late John Saxon's Q&A sessions.

show more

Share/Embed